Wincle CofE Primary School Catchment Area Information

What is the catchment area for Wincle CofE Primary School?

The catchment area for Wincle CofE Primary School is the geographic zone Cheshire East uses to prioritise admissions when this primary school receives more applications than it has places. Children living inside the boundary are ranked higher under the oversubscription criteria, after looked-after children and, in most years, faith-based criteria. Cheshire East publishes the exact boundary and the last distance offered before each admissions cycle, and the boundary can change year to year.

Admission to Wincle CofE Primary School is managed by Cheshire East and typically includes both faith criteria and catchment area proximity. The weighting given to each criterion depends on the school's published oversubscription policy, which is reviewed annually.

The official admissions policy, including the catchment boundary map, is published by Cheshire East before each admissions cycle. Always verify your address with the council before submitting an application, as boundaries can change year to year.

Wincle CofE Primary School: 75 places, 89% filled: places available

Wincle CofE Primary School has a published admission number of 75 places. 67 pupils were enrolled in the most recent data, giving a fill rate of 89%. At 89% full, the school currently has headroom below its 75 place limit. Catchment distance criteria still apply when the school is oversubscribed, but at current demand levels, places have been available for applicants outside the immediate catchment area.

The fill-rate figure above reflects overall demand, but the school's intake also varies by community profile. 4.5%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, below the national average. The school draws primarily from a lower-deprivation part of Macclesfield.
